国产一级av国产免费_欧美丰满熟妇bbbbbb乱大交_日本少妇被黑人啪啪高潮_久久人人爽人人片

css如何讓一個盒子左右居中,CSS實現盒子左右居中方法

前端小編 2 0

CSS實現盒子水平居中的方法

在現代網頁設計中,我們經常需要讓某個盒子元素在頁面上水平居中顯示,這不僅可以提高頁面的美觀性,還能提升用戶體驗,下面,我們將探討幾種常見的利用CSS實現盒子水平居中的方法。

一、使用margin屬性

一種簡單的方法是使用CSS的margin屬性,你可以為盒子元素設置左右相等的margin值,使其水平居中。

.box {
  margin-left: auto;
  margin-right: auto;
}

這種方法適用于盒子寬度已知的情況,當盒子寬度確定時,左右兩側的margin會自動平衡,從而實現水平居中。

二、利用flexbox布局

Flexbox是CSS3引入的一種靈活的布局方式,可以輕松實現各種復雜的布局需求,要使盒子在容器中水平居中,只需將容器的display屬性設置為flex,并使用justify-content屬性即可。

.container {
  display: flex;
  justify-content: center; /* 水平居中 */
}

使用flexbox布局,無需關心盒子元素的寬度,容器會自動調整使其居中。

三、使用grid布局

CSS Grid布局是另一種強大的布局方式,適用于創(chuàng)建復雜的二維布局,要實現盒子水平居中,可以在grid容器中設置justify-content屬性。

.grid-container {
  display: grid;
  justify-content: center; /* 水平居中 */
}

grid布局同樣可以自動調整盒子元素的位置,使其水平居中。

四、利用定位與transform屬性

對于需要***控制的場景,可以使用CSS的定位與transform屬性來實現盒子的水平居中,通過設定盒子的位置,再結合transform的平移操作,可以***地控制盒子的位置。

.box {
  position: absolute; /* 或 relative */
  left: 50%; /* 設定左邊距為容器寬度的一半 */
  transform: translateX(-50%); /* 將盒子自身向左平移自身寬度的一半 */
}

這種方法適用于需要***控制盒子位置的場景,需要注意的是,這種方法需要知道盒子的寬度,如果盒子的寬度是動態(tài)的,可能需要額外的JavaScript計算,以上就是幾種常見的利用CSS實現盒子水平居中的方法,在實際開發(fā)中,可以根據具體需求和場景選擇合適的方法。

 
QQ在線咨詢
QQ咨詢
627619058
微信咨詢
hc16716
国产一级av国产免费_欧美丰满熟妇bbbbbb乱大交_日本少妇被黑人啪啪高潮_久久人人爽人人片
美丽女邻居3中文字幕| 日本学生三级在线观看| av地址在线| 熟妇熟女乱综合在线| jizz18免费观看| 精品国产乱码久久| 日本在线播放一区| 成人性生交大片免费看3| 久久精品免费av| 日本一区二区免费在线播放| 国产亚洲av在线| AV无码精品久久久久精品免费| 欧美影院一区二区三区| 中文字幕永久在线观看| 精品人妻久久久中文字幕| 亚洲国产精品福利| 成人手机在线看片| 白洁一晚挨十二炮| 男人狂躁女人女人40分钟视频| 欧美日韩精品亚洲| 俺色也| 日韩欧美人妻少妇| 毛茸茸的孕妇孕交xxxx| 啊灬啊灬啊灬快灬深用口述说| 国产又粗又猛又黄又爽| 性做爰A片欧美激情艳妇20P| 日韩高清av在线| 久久激情精品| 中文字幕午夜福利| xxxx日本熟妇| 欧美精品日韩在线| 国产伦精品一区二区三区视频金莲| 久久久久久久久久99精品| 久久久久久久久久久人妻| 国产一区二区三区影院| 国产成视频在线观看| 欧美va视频| 人妻少妇熟女javhd| 天天干天天操天天插| 国产成人午夜一区二区三区| 欧美性猛交xxxx免费看|